  3. 18 mar 2024 · Workers will receive pay increases ranging from 5% to upwards of 20%, depending on job class, agency and years of service. All state workers covered by an AFSCME contract will receive a cost of living adjustment of 3%, effective July 1, 2024.

  4. 7 mar 2024 · Annapolis — Today, AFSCME Maryland Council 3 members and leaders attended a signing ceremony with Governor Wes Moore to finalize a new three-year contract for state workers represented by AFSCME. This signing represents the final step to formalize the contract after over 99% of eligible state employees represented by AFSCME voted in favor of ...

  7. Approximately 30,000 Maryland State employees have collective bargaining rights. This means that organizations certified as the exclusive bargaining representative are entitled to negotiate with the Governor or his designee (s) regarding wages, hours, and working conditions on behalf of bargaining unit employees.
